So, what's the deal? Why isn't World War Z 2 out yet? Well, the project has been through a rollercoaster of development hell. Initially, the sequel was greenlit, and even had a director (David Fincher, no less!), but various issues, including creative differences, budget concerns, and the ever-shifting landscape of the film industry, caused the project to stall. It's a real bummer, because the first film left us with a ton of questions and a world ripe for further exploration. Think about it: Gerry Lane's journey, the origins of the zombie outbreak, the potential for new threats – there's so much material to work with! The success of the first film, which grossed over $540 million worldwide, would make you think a sequel was a no-brainer, but Hollywood is a complex beast. Despite the financial success, the studio seems to have been hesitant to move forward, leading to the current state of limbo.

One of the main reasons for the delay, rumors suggest, was the budget. The first film went over budget, and the studio might have been wary of pouring more money into a sequel, especially with the potential for further cost overruns. Plus, the zombie genre, while still popular, faces increased competition. With the success of shows like The Walking Dead and movies like Train to Busan, the bar for zombie films has been raised. A sequel to World War Z would need to be truly exceptional to stand out, and that requires a significant investment in both time and resources. Even with a script ready to go and a director like Fincher attached, getting all the pieces in place proved incredibly difficult. This includes creating trailers, posters, and other promotional materials to generate buzz and get people excited about the movie. After that, comes the process of dubbing a film into Hindi. This is an art form in itself! It requires skilled voice actors, translators, and sound engineers. The goal is to capture the essence of the original performances while making the dialogue accessible and engaging for Hindi-speaking audiences. First, the script needs to be translated, which can be challenging, as some phrases don't directly translate. Then, the voice actors must be selected, and they have to match the original voices as close as possible, while retaining the emotions and character arcs of the original characters.

Then, the dialogue is recorded, which requires a precise sync with the visual cues on the screen. The sound engineers then mix the dubbed audio with the original sound effects and music to create a seamless and immersive experience. The quality of the dubbing can significantly impact a movie's success. Poor dubbing can ruin the viewing experience, while a well-done dub can enhance it.
